Abstract

A visual copyright protection system is disclosed, including input content, a disruption processor, and output content. The disruption processor inserts disruptive content to the input content creating output content that impedes the ability of optical recording devices to make useful copies of output content.

Claims (49)

1. A method for visual copyright protection comprising the steps of:

(a) inputting content;

(b) inputting light from a light source;

(c) selecting a disruptive light modulating pattern based upon a criterion, said disruptive light modulating pattern configured to redistribute light temporally within a frame, said criterion being how said pattern is perceived by an IRD and a human differently;

(d) modulating a light array, having at least one element, using said inputted content and said disruptive light modulating pattern, said light array comprising a multitude of light arrays;

(e) projecting said light onto said light array producing a modulated light beam; and

(f) outputting said modulated light beam.
